Abstract
|
The report aims at the following: (1) giving an overview of the structure and the residence status of the foreign population in Austria, (2) gaining information on educational and labour market specific data concerning the foreign population, as well as pointing out contradictory sources of information, (3) estimating the pool of potential employees among the foreign population and the pool of family members willing to come to Austria, (4) looking at the effect of the arrival of new immigrants on the native and resident foreign population as well as on their level of income, (5) estimating the effect of new immigrants on social security and (6) launching ideas concerning the re-thinking of the short- and middle-term 'foreigner policy' and the institutional structure responsible for this kind of policy.
